使用小米盒子看电视直播

在5月9日有幸抢到了一台“小米盒子”,小米盒子可要比当初小米手机好抢多了。本周二就收到了快递,刚收到时迫不及待的想体验一下家里的老式电视效果如何,但由于网络线路出了问题,只着忍着兴奋等到晚上网络接通。

小米盒子默认安装的是CNTV的客户端软件,这个软件不怎么好用,不可以看直播,片源也少。我就开始在网上查找可以用小米盒子看直播的方法,终于在 YouKu 上的一个视频评论里看到了这个软件“泰捷视频TV版”(在最后会提供附件下载)。因为小米盒子是基于 Android 系统的,所以 Android 的一些软件在小米盒子上也是可以使用的。

用手机数据库连接到电脑的USB接口,等USB驱动安装完成后,打开命令提示符(CMD),输入“adb install APP_NAME”,这样就安装成功了。

但是默认的桌面是小米盒子的桌面,看不到安装的第三方应用程序,所以就要下载一个 Android 的桌面 APP,我找到了一个叫做“兔子桌面”的 APP,在TV上显示效果很好,同样安装好“兔子桌面”后,按遥控器上的“主页”键,然后选择“兔子桌面”,这时的操作就和手机上基本相同的。

如果没有安装 adb tools 的话,可以使用 360手机助手 或者其他手机助手进行安装。

泰捷视频TV版  兔子桌面

当然我们还可以安装更多应用,使你的电视功能更强大!

无耻的中国联通

内地用户都知道,Facebook, Youtube 等这些国外的社交分享网站,内地是无法访问的。而在最近,访问 Facebook 或 Youtube 时会被跳转到所谓的“联通服务提示”(以前叫做“域名纠错系统”)的地址,我们姑且认为这是联通为了广告创收。

也有的朋友会访问任何不存在地址都被会强行跳转至“联通服务提示”的页面,解决方法就是修改 DNS 服务器,将 DNS 服务器改为“8.8.4.4”或“8.8.8.8”,这2个地址是 Google 免费提供的 DNS 服务器,这样就不会跳转到那个恶心的页面了。

DNS 服务器配置

可尽管如此,有时候还会被无耻的联通所劫持。

最近访问到有“Facebook Like box”的页面,都会莫名其妙的跳转至域名为 nfdnserror17.wo.com.cn 的地址,使的这些嵌入”Facebook Like box”的网站无法进行正常测试。

通过分析发现,在访问 Facebook 时我这里会返回一个 302 的 HTTP 响应代码,而转向的地址为IP “218.26.132.68”的地址,而这个地址又会跳转到 nfdnserror17.wo.com.cn 这个地址。

我向联通投诉过,但得到的答复是把责任都推给了 Facebook 这样的网站方,说是他们进行了跳转,与联通无关。投诉无门,只好自己来解决了(如果我是律师,我一定会将联通告上法庭)

我们还是说修改方法吧,对于联通这样无耻的公司,实在是没办法。

修改方法很简单,只需要修改 Host 文件,在 Windows 操作系统中的地址为“C:\Windows\System32\drivers\etc\hosts”文件(C指系统安装所在的磁盘),在其中添加一行为:

这样,访问带有 Facebook Like box 或 Youtube Video 的页面就不会出现跳转的情况了。

初识Python!

“Python”这个分类已经建立了很长时间了,但之前一直不知道用 Python 究竟可以做什么。

我最开始是被 Python 简洁而漂亮的语法而吸引,她使用强制缩进的语法使得代码看起来相当漂亮,一目了然。但我最初想使用她来开发 Web 程序,但后来感觉用她来开发 Web 真的不如用 PHP 来的顺手,可能是我习惯了 PHP 可以在 HTML中嵌套的方法,再之我一直没有在 Apache 中通过 Module 的方式的正确的运行过 Python,因此一直就没有使用。

但对这个语言有过了解,她功能强大,语法简洁!我便一直都记住了这个语言。

这段时间我发现了她真正的用处,这对我来说是一个好事,使得我有理由去学习这门语言,让这门语言为我来做些事情。

例如,我想要通过程序来处理上万条数据,要通过程序来判断数据中的地址是否可以使用 Google Maps API 获取坐标,因为有的地址可能由于格式问题不能够正确获取坐标。任何程序语言都可以做到这点,但如果用 PHP 的话无法进行多线程处理(可能我还不会),用 Java 的话相比 Python 又需要较多的代码编写,因此 Python 便成了最佳的选择。语法简洁让我有了用 Python 的最大理由。

当然,Python 还可以帮助我做更多的事情。

Python 的安装非常简单,只需要在 www.python.org 下载所对应的安装包进行安装就可以了,基本不需要其他设置,或者需要在环境变量中添加 Python 的执行目录,就可以开始你的 Python 之旅了!

就像上面这样,一个最基本,最简单的 Python 程序就写好了,运行后会输出“Hello, Python!”。当然,这个程序并不能做什么有意义的事情,在以后我会分享更多关于我学习 Python 的事情。